The inline tinymceeditor is not showing up for models with a RichTextField in
django admin:
The following error trace pops up in the console:
Uncaught TypeError: $elements.tinymce is not a function
at initialise_richtext_fields (tinymce_setup.js:87)
at HTMLDocument.<anonymous> (tinymce_setup.js:102)
at i (jquery.min.js:2)
at Object.fireWith [as resolveWith] (jquery.min.js:2)
at Function.ready (jquery.min.js:2)
at HTMLDocument.J (jquery.min.js:2)
Still the admin can save to these fields.
Part of the problem may be that I have been using CKEditor in the rest of
the project.
If I could figure out how to set RICH_TEXT_WIDGET to CKEditor that would be
a good alternative;
however, i cannot find anywhere on the web that shows exactly where that
setting should point
